Secretary of State (United Kingdom)
Member of the Cabinet of the UK government / From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
For secretaries of state of the Kingdom of England before 1707, see Secretary of State (England).
His Majesty's principal secretaries of state, or secretaries of state, are senior ministers of the Crown in the Government of the United Kingdom. Secretaries of state head most major government departments and make up the majority of the Cabinet of the United Kingdom.
